Data Processing (DPA) overview
Many schools require a Data Processing Agreement (DPA) or similar addendum. This page explains the idea in plain language.
Roles
In most school deployments, the school is responsible for deciding what data is collected and how it’s used, and the system provider helps process that data to deliver the service.
Security measures
DPAs usually cover access control, confidentiality, and incident response expectations. We can share technical details and procedures during onboarding.
Subprocessors and hosting
Schools may request a list of subprocessors and hosting locations relevant to their deployment.
